Why Choose Professional Wall Rendering in London?

In short: professional rendering stops London’s freeze-thaw weather cycle from cracking and flaking your brickwork.

London’s weather changes fast. Heavy rain, sudden cold frosts, and dirt from traffic damage outer brickwork over time. Rainwater enters small surface cracks. When winter temperatures drop, trapped water turns to ice and expands. This action causes brick surfaces to break and flake away.

Choosing a professional rendering contractor stops damp problems before expensive wall repairs become necessary. Smooth rendered walls keep rain outside while holding warm air inside rooms. Modern coloured renders mean you do not need to paint your walls every few years. Homes stay warm, dry, and clean through every season.

Complete Wall Rendering Options for London Homes

In short: the right render depends on your wall condition and budget — monocouche and silicone suit most modern jobs, while cement render suits older, uneven brickwork.

Every building needs a special wall coating based on its age, wall type, and budget. Here are the main outside wall options for London houses:

  • 1. Monocouche RenderingA special cement mix with colour already mixed inside, applied straight onto brick walls in one thick layer. Colour built-in means walls never need outdoor paint. Stops green algae growth, stays clean under heavy rainfall, and creates a tough coat against wind and rain damage.
  • 2. Breathable Silicone RenderA modern, flexible wall coating on a strong mesh base that stretches slightly as the house moves with hot and cold weather. Flexible silicone stops small cracks, rain rolls off the smooth surface washing away dirt naturally, and trapped indoor dampness passes outside without peeling the coating off.
  • 3. Traditional Sand & Cement RenderA classic coating method mixing sand, cement, lime, and waterproof liquid on-site before spreading smooth layers over bare bricks. Lower material cost, forms a very hard cover over uneven or broken old bricks, and takes any outdoor wall paint colour you like best.
  • 4. External Wall Insulation and RenderingThick foam boards fixed to outside walls before adding protective render coats. Stops heat loss and keeps indoor rooms warm, covers outside walls to remove cold patches inside, and protects old bricks while making old house walls look new.
  • 5. Render Crack RepairWorkers chip away loose or broken render back to solid brick, apply anti-germ washes and strong wall glue, then blend fresh render neatly into surrounding wall areas. Our Process

Easy 4-Step Process for External House Rendering

Upgrading home outside walls follows simple, clean steps. Here is how expert plasterers finish jobs smoothly.

  1. Wall Cleaning

    Scaffolding goes up safely. Workers wash walls to remove dirt, moss, and loose old paint. Damaged bricks and mortar joints get fixed first. Preparing brick surfaces before render work starts guarantees strong wall grip.

  2. Base Coat and Mesh Netting

    Workers put corner guards on windows and wall edges. A thick base coat covers all brickwork. Strong mesh netting is pressed into wet mortar to stop future wall cracks.

  3. Putting On Top Render

    Plasterers apply chosen monocouche, silicone, or smooth cement layers. Teams smooth or scrape surfaces to create neat colours and textures across every wall.

  4. Clean Up and Check

    Scaffolding comes down safely. Workers clean windows, paths, and pipes. Homeowners check finished walls to confirm straight lines and great quality.

Frequently Asked Questions

How long does external wall rendering take?

Most normal semi-detached homes take 5 to 7 days to render completely. The exact time depends on wall size, scaffolding setup, weather, and how fast the render dries.

Will silicone render crack easily over time?

Silicone render stays very flexible after drying. The hidden mesh netting inside absorbs house shakes and temperature shifts, making silicone finishes stop surface cracks.

Can old brick walls be rendered directly?

Yes. Old brick walls must be washed and cleared of loose mortar first. A strong glue coat is put on first so the new render sticks firmly to the bricks underneath.

What is the best perk of monocouche render?

Monocouche render comes pre-mixed in many bright colours. It goes on in one coat, dries into a hard waterproof shell, and never needs painting.

Does new wall rendering keep homes warmer?

Yes. Rendering seals wall gaps, stops cold drafts through porous bricks, and keeps outer walls dry. Adding wall insulation boards under new render cuts heat loss through walls significantly.

How do I clean my rendered walls?

Rendered walls stay clean when rain washes away light dust. Using a low-pressure water spray once every few years clears dirt and keeps wall colours looking fresh and bright.
